NH man who stopped suspected burglar cleared
February 23, 2012
http://articles.boston.com/2012-02-2...-hampshire-man
A prosecutor has dropped a criminal charge against a New Hampshire man who helped catch a suspected burglar by firing his gun into the ground.
Sixty-one-year-old Dennis Fleming of Farmington was charged Saturday with reckless conduct for firing his gun in a residential area. No one was hurt.
Fleming arrived home to find his house had been burglarized. Police say he spotted 27-year-old Joseph Hebert climbing out the window of a neighbor’s home. Fleming yelled “Freeze!’’ and discharged his .38 caliber handgun into the ground near Hebert. He held him at gunpoint until police arrived. Hebert was charged with burglary and drug possession.
